Every state, city now wants Vande Bharat connectivity: PM Modi

IndiaTimes Sunday, 15 September 2024 ()
Prime Minister Narendra Modi underscored a shift towards inclusive development by inaugurating six new Vande Bharat Express trains and railway projects worth Rs 650 crore in Jharkhand. He emphasized prioritizing the poor and marginalized communities. Additionally, Modi transferred funds for building homes under PMAY (Rural) to 8,000 beneficiaries in Jharkhand ahead of upcoming elections.
